CISOs Rise in Influence as Cybersecurity Takes Center Stage

Summary
Chief Information Security Officers (CISOs) are increasingly recognized as vital to organizational leadership, with a recent Splunk survey indicating that 82% now report directly to CEOs, up from 47% in 2023. This trend underscores the growing importance of cybersecurity, driving CISOs to improve their communication and understanding of business metrics. Despite this shift, many CISOs find their roles more challenging, with 53% citing increased job difficulties. Historically positioned lower in the hierarchy, CISOs often experienced high turnover due to limited agency. The current cybersecurity landscape demands their involvement in strategic decision-making, yet many still face challenges in securing adequate budgets, with only 29% reporting sufficient funding to counter current threats.
